PPS Braided Sleeving-EX902: Braided Cable Protection for Extreme Conditions

The PPS Braided Sleeving-EX902 is a braided protective sleeve manufactured from Polyphenylene Sulfide (PPS) monofilament. PPS is a semi-crystalline engineering thermoplastic recognized for outstanding thermal stability, inherent chemical inertness, and ultra-low moisture absorption. The PPS Braided Sleeving-EX902 operates across a working temperature range of –70°C to +200°C, validated by heat aging at 200°C for 240 continuous hours and confirmed flexibility at –70°C. It is designed to protect hoses, harnesses, and cable assemblies from abrasion, friction, cuts, and environmental degradation in automotive, industrial, and electronics applications where standard braided materials reach their performance limits.

Key Performance Features

The PPS Braided Sleeving-EX902 delivers the following verified performance characteristics:

  • FMVSS 302 Flame Retardancy: Passes the federal motor vehicle flammability standard, meeting a key regulatory requirement commonly specified in automotive harness and cable protection applications. Flame retardancy is frequently omitted from early prototype evaluations and discovered only at formal supplier qualification. For automotive and safety-critical applications, confirm FMVSS 302 compliance as a primary selection criterion before secondary parameters are evaluated.
  • Superior Chemical Resistance: PPS maintains stable mechanical performance when exposed to oils, hydraulic fluids, and broad-spectrum industrial chemicals, including at elevated temperatures where most polymer sleevings begin to degrade.
  • Ultra-low Moisture Absorption: The material's low moisture uptake prevents dimensional change under humidity cycling, keeping the sleeving snug and stable around the protected bundle across operational temperature and humidity variations.
  • Tough Abrasion Resistance: The braided construction distributes contact stress across the surface, providing durable mechanical protection against friction, cuts, and external wear throughout the assembly service life.
  • RoHS Certified: Materials meet RoHS restricted substance requirements for electronic and electrical equipment exported to regulated markets including the EU and other compliance-sensitive regions.

Application Scenarios

Automotive Engine Bay and High-Temperature Zones

The PPS Braided Sleeving-EX902 addresses harness routing in engine bays and high-heat vehicle zones where radiated heat from exhaust components, chemical fluid exposure, and continuous vibration create compound stress conditions that eliminate most standard braided sleevings from consideration. The documented heat aging result at 200°C/240H confirms that the EX902 maintains structural integrity under sustained thermal load, not only under peak or brief exposure.

When evaluating options for engine bay cable protection, the PPS Braided Sleeving-EX902 can be compared against alternatives such as fiberglass sleeving and convoluted PTFE tubing. The EX902's key advantage is the combination of abrasion protection from the braided architecture, broad temperature range, and documented FMVSS 302 compliance in a single product.

Industrial High-Temperature Equipment

For harness and cable protection on industrial processing machinery, industrial ovens, and robotic systems in sustained high-heat manufacturing environments, the PPS Braided Sleeving-EX902 provides a protection solution capable of remaining functional across extended service intervals. The low moisture absorption also reduces the risk of dimensional change in humid factory settings, avoiding harness fit problems that develop over time with moisture-sensitive materials.

Humid and Chemically Aggressive Environments

In chemical processing facilities, marine engine rooms, and agricultural equipment applications where cable harnesses face simultaneous heat, moisture, and chemical exposure, the PPS material's chemical resistance and ultra-low moisture uptake address these compound conditions. For cable junctions and connector entries requiring environmental sealing in addition to mechanical protection, the PPS Braided Sleeving-EX902 can be integrated with heat shrink tubing with adhesive at termination points for a complete sealed protection system.

Size Specifications

The PPS Braided Sleeving-EX902 is available in twelve standard diameter sizes from 3 mm reference width to 38 mm, covering applicable cable bundle diameters from 1 mm to 45 mm. Reel lengths range from 100 m to 1000 m by size. Fixed-length cutting is available; custom sizes can be produced on request.

Selection Guidance

Selecting the right braided sleeving starts with confirming the operating temperature boundary and chemical exposure profile at the routing point. When sustained temperature approaches or exceeds 150°C, or where chemical fluid contact is present, PPS becomes the technically justified material choice. The PPS Braided Sleeving-EX902's twelve standard sizes allow procurement teams to qualify a single material across multiple harness diameters, reducing the number of distinct approved materials in the specification and simplifying ongoing supplier management.

Low-temperature performance is an easy specification point to defer during warm-season validation and to encounter during cold-climate field installation. The EX902's –70°C flexibility result addresses this explicitly. For applications also requiring FMVSS 302 compliance, the PPS Braided Sleeving-EX902 covers both thermal performance and documented flame retardancy in a single qualified product.
